Types of Self Watering Spikes I’ve Tried
I found that self watering spikes typically come in a few varieties:
- Ceramic or Clay Spikes: These are porous and allow water to seep gradually into the soil. I like them for their natural look and effectiveness.
- Plastic Spikes with Tubes: These often have a reservoir or a tube that connects to a water bottle. They’re great for longer watering periods and larger plants.
- Glass or Recycled Bottle Spikes: These combine a glass spike with an inverted bottle, which I found very convenient and eco-friendly.
Key Features I Look For
When buying self watering spikes, I check for these features:
- Material Quality: Durable ceramic or thick plastic ensures the spike lasts and doesn’t crack easily.
- Size and Length: The spike should be long enough to reach the root zone but not so big that it overwhelms the pot.
- Water Capacity: Some spikes hold more water, which is better if you’re away for several days.
- Ease of Use: I prefer spikes that are easy to fill and clean, so maintenance is simple.
- Compatibility: It should work well with my plant pots and soil types.
How I Decide the Right Size and Number
The size of the spike and how many you need depends on your plant size and pot. For small pots, one small spike is enough. For larger pots or thirsty plants, I use multiple spikes or bigger reservoirs to keep the soil moist evenly.
Tips From My Experience Using Self Watering Spikes
- Before inserting the spike, I always moisten the soil to help the water flow better.
- I check the water level every few days and refill as needed.
- For very dry or sandy soil, I use ceramic spikes because they regulate water release better.
- Avoid placing spikes too close to the plant stem to prevent root rot.
